Stephanie Judith Visscher enters the ITF W75 Vitoria-Gasteiz matchup as the higher-ranked player at WTA 336 compared to Maria Martinez Vaquero’s 434, with the Dutch player showing stronger recent ITF results including quarterfinal appearances and multiple wins on clay surfaces in June and early July. Vaquero, a 24-year-old Spaniard, has competed primarily at lower levels with limited documented success against similarly ranked opponents this season. Surface familiarity in Spain and Visscher’s superior ranking and form provide the main edges reflected in trader consensus, though both players have shown inconsistency typical of ITF events where upsets remain possible due to variable conditions and motivation factors.

This market will resolve to 'Stephanie Judith Visscher' if Stephanie Judith Visscher advances against Maria Martinez Vaquero.
This market will resolve to 'Maria Martinez Vaquero' if Maria Martinez Vaquero advances against Stephanie Judith Visscher.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the International Tennis Federation (ITF). A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
